There isn't going to be one, it got cancelled to be replaced by Avengers Assemble.

 

Sounds like Avengers Assemble might be a continuation of EMH, so there is some hope that it won't start afresh, and build on what was a cracking show:

"On Saturday, July 14, 2012 Loeb, Head of Marvel Television, stated at the 2012 Marvel Television Presents panel at San Diego Comic-Con that The Avengers: Earth's Mightiest Heroes hasn't been canceled as Avengers Assemble is being viewed as "a continuation of that series." Specifics of the transition/continuation between the two series have not been revealed at this time."

Batman Brave and the Bold is kid friendly but don't judge a book by it's cover, there's loads of stuff there for adult comic fans, my big passion in comics has always been 1980s DC stuff and lesser known DC characters as that's what I grew up with and seeing characters like Booster Gold, OMAC, Plastic Man and Mister Miracle in Brave and the Bold really made it for me, you seem to be pretty new to comics but for me as a lifelong DC fan there's so much to enjoy, it's fun and over the top but that's why I love it.

I don't know how much you've seen but series one is pretty much for kids but by series three they must've known more adults were watching it as it gradually changes to the point where the last few episodes are really strange and subversive, I really recommend it, there's a lot more than there appears on the surface. Also Aquaman is hilarious in it, it's worth watching for him alone.

 

I liked Green Lantern: First Flight (the first Green Lantern feature length cartoon), it's a pretty basic origin story but it's a good watch if you're at all interested in Green Lantern as a character, probably wouldn't get you into him if you dislike him though, They did a sequel - Green Lantern: Emerald Knights which is more like an anthology with several different stories about various Green Lanterns, I preferred that one as I'm a die hard comic fan I already knew the origin and stuff it was a bit more interesting and unusual to see the weirder characters.
